Description
While retrieving and updating a Realm object, the app intermittently crashes with an EXC_BAD_ACCESS exception, pointing to __cxx_atomic_store. 9 out of 10 times everything works as expected.
Below is relevant code for one of the instances of this error. The app throws an exception at the Realm.object(ofType:forPrimaryKey) call in the latter helper function.
struct AgendaStatusData: Decodable { @discardableResult func process(on api: API) async throws { guard let userId = api.userId else { throw APIError.notLoggedIn } let realm = await api.realm try await realm.update(DBUser.self, id: userId) { user in // Update user data } } } // Helper functions extension Realm { public func update<O: Object & Identifiable, Result>(_ type: O.Type, id: O.ID, _ block: (O) throws -> Result) async throws -> Result { let object = try get(O.self, id: id).safeThaw() return try await self.asyncWrite { try block(object) } } public func get<O: Object & Identifiable>(_ object: O.Type, id: O.ID) throws -> O { guard let result = self.object(ofType: O.self, forPrimaryKey: id) else { throw AppError.databaseError(.invalidObjectReference(O.itemInfo(id: id))) } return result } }
